Step 4: Cron drift check (Orvane scheduler). Before approving the migration, confirm the job timings on the legacy Brellick host match the declared schedule. We found three jobs firing 40–90 seconds late due to a stale tick-interval override left by the previous team. Audit each entry against the manifest. The scheduler's effective configuration at time of capture follows.

deployment values, tawep-kajof:
RALAEL_PIN=0655
RALAEL_METRICS_HOST=metrics.ralael.paliqsys.internal
RALAEL_LOG_LEVEL=info
RALAEL_TENANT=rusok

## Tuning

The receipt mailer (Almsgate) batches donation receipts and sends through the Thornquay relay. On-call: if the queue backs up, resist the urge to crank batch size — the relay rate-limits per connection, and bigger batches just mean bigger retries. Scale worker count first, then shorten the flush interval. Dedupe window must stay longer than the retry horizon or donors get duplicate receipts, which generates tickets. All knobs live in one place and are read at worker start. Current production values follow.

tuning table, kajop-yafof:
QUOTAS = {
    "wenath": 10,
    "ulaael": 5,
}

TICKET-2087: Connection failures when the Crumwell storefront evaluates the 2 p.m. order cutoff. The cutoff check queries the bakery schedule table directly, and the pool exhausts under lunch traffic, so late orders slip through. Short-term fix: raise the pool size and add a retry. To reproduce locally, point your client at the following.

database URL for kahif-fahaf: redis://eliax_svc:yN@db-bcc9.ordinhq.internal:5432/aldok

Hi team,

Before I hand off the 3.2 release, please note the humidity sensor drift reported on Verdana controllers in the Elmbrook trial site. Drift exceeds 4% after roughly ten days of continuous operation; firmware 3.2.1 adds an automatic recalibration cycle every 72 hours. Support should advise growers to install 3.2.1 and trigger a manual recalibration once. The hotfix bundle must be verified before distribution, so I'm including the signing key used for the 3.2.1 packages below.

release key, fahof-yagap: bky3_m5d